Mauricio Pochettino has stressed that Tottenham stars Eric Dier and Dele Alli are not for sale at any price.

Reports in recent weeks had suggested that 22-year-old Dier was unhappy with his utility status under Pochettino, with Bayern Munich and Chelsea rumoured to harbour an interest. 

Image: Dier was a key man in Tottenham's unsuccessful title charge last season

Alli, 20, has also been linked to some of Europe's leading clubs in the last fortnight including Paris Saint-Germain, Real Madrid and Premier League rivals Manchester City, but Pochettino insists both players will remain at White Hart Lane.

"It makes no sense because it is impossible for anyone to sign them," said the Argentine on Friday. 

"They are players who are in our plans today, tomorrow and for the future.

"We are very calm because they all extended their contracts four or five months ago. There are plenty of pictures."

Dier and Alli signed long-term contracts with the club in September, with the former signing a five-year deal and ex-MK Dons midfielder Alli committing to a new six-year contract.

In addition, the likes of Harry Kane, Kyle Walker, Danny Rose, Christian Eriksen and Jan Vertonghen have all signed new deals with Spurs in the last month.

The only key first-team player yet to extend his deal at White Hart Lane is France international goalkeeper Hugo Lloris but Pochettino is adamant that his star performers will not be sold.
